Psychologist Explains Why Adaptable Kids Will Thrive in the AI Era
A psychologist suggests that emotionally mature, resilient, and flexible children will be better equipped to navigate the disruptions of the AI age than those who are merely straight-A students. This adaptability is crucial for future success in a rapidly changing work world.
